Brotherton Farm’s Everything But the Bagel English Muffins

Tastemaker
By Anna Faller | Jan. 24, 2026

At Brotherton Farm, an organic produce haven and small-batch bakery in Bellaire, the guiding philosophy on new menu items is “what would we want to eat?” While it’s easy to get stuck waffling between the buttery scones and artisan sourdough breads, we know exactly what we want to eat: the Everything But the Bagel English muffins. Featuring the onion-garlic-sesame-poppy seed combo of the eponymous bagel, which gets blended right into the dough, these pillowy breakfast bakes are made with organic ingredients and local honey. Baked up in a double pan for an impossibly moist and tender crumb, they’re a savory vehicle for, well, whatever you want to eat!
